The Magic of Jackfruit

Jackfruit, known as “kathal” in Hindi, is a tropical fruit with a unique texture and flavor that makes it a fantastic meat substitute. Its fibrous flesh, when cooked, develops a meaty texture that’s perfect for curries, stews, and stir-fries. Moreover, jackfruit is a good source of fiber, vitamins, and minerals, making it a healthy and nutritious choice.

Ingredients You’ll Need:

  • 1 medium-sized jackfruit, ripe and peeled
  • 2 tbsp oil
  • 1 tsp cumin seeds
  • 1/2 tsp mustard seeds
  • 1/2 tsp turmeric powder
  • 1 tsp red chili powder (adjust to your spice preference)
  • 1/2 tsp coriander powder
  • 1/4 tsp garam masala
  • 1/2 cup chopped tomatoes
  • 1/4 cup chopped ginger
  • 1 cup water
  • 1/2 tsp salt (adjust to taste)
  • Fresh coriander leaves for garnish
  • A pinch of sugar (optional)

Preparing the Jackfruit:

1. Peel and Separate: Peel the jackfruit and remove the core. Separate the jackfruit flesh into bite-sized pieces.
2. Boil and Drain: Boil the jackfruit pieces in water for about 10 minutes. This helps soften the fruit and removes any bitterness. Drain the water and set the jackfruit aside.

Creating the Flavorful Base:

1. Spice It Up: Heat oil in a pan over medium heat. Add cumin and mustard seeds. Once they splutter, add turmeric powder, red chili powder, coriander powder, and garam masala. Saute for a minute until fragrant.
2. Tomatoes and Ginger: Add chopped tomatoes and ginger to the pan. Saute until the tomatoes soften and release their juices.
3. Simmer and Blend: Add water, salt, and a pinch of sugar (optional). Bring the mixture to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 10 minutes. Use an immersion blender or transfer the mixture to a blender to create a smooth sauce.

Assembling the Kathal Ki Sabji:

1. Combine and Cook: Add the boiled jackfruit pieces to the sauce. Stir well to coat the jackfruit evenly. Simmer for 15-20 minutes, or until the jackfruit is cooked through and the flavors have melded.
2. Garnish and Serve: Garnish with fresh coriander leaves and serve hot with rice, roti, or naan.

Tips for a Perfect Kathal Ki Sabji:

  • Ripe Jackfruit: Choose a ripe jackfruit for the best flavor. A ripe jackfruit will have a sweet aroma and a slightly soft texture.
  • Adjust Spiciness: You can adjust the amount of red chili powder to your liking.
  • Fresh Ginger: Using fresh ginger adds a distinct and aromatic flavor to the dish.
  • Fresh Herbs: For an extra burst of flavor, you can add fresh cilantro, mint, or curry leaves.

FAQs

Q: Can I use canned jackfruit instead of fresh?

A: Yes, canned jackfruit is a convenient alternative. Drain the canned jackfruit and rinse it before adding it to the recipe.

Q: What are some other onion and garlic-free options for this recipe?

A: You can use a combination of ginger and garlic powder, or explore other flavor enhancers like lemon juice, vinegar, or even a pinch of asafoetida.

Q: Can I freeze the leftover kathal ki sabji?

A: Yes, you can freeze the leftover kathal ki sabji for later use. Allow the dish to cool completely before storing it in an airtight container.

Q: Is kathal ki sabji suitable for vegans?

A: Yes, kathal ki sabji is vegan-friendly as long as you use vegan oil and avoid any animal products.
